Catching Up With the Council- December 14, 2021

Posted by Jennifer Tolzmann on

On Tuesday, December 14, 2021, the Faith Church Council met on Zoom, for the regularly scheduled monthly meeting. After a devotion based on Isaiah 43: 18-19, “Do not remember the former things or consider the things of old. I am about to do a new thing; now it springs forth, do you not perceive it?” We shared a time of prayer for identified needs. Discussion points for the night included:

  • Finalization on the five core value statements that have been discerned through the Liberating Structures process. The Council plans to share these statements at the time of the annual meeting in January. A motion was made and approved to hold the next annual meeting on Sunday, January 23, 2021. More information will be coming in the near future.
  • An update on the GO & DO LIKEWISE stewardship campaign for 2022. It is not too late for congregational members to return their statements of intent for the campaign. Contact the church office if you are ready to do that. Full results will be available with the sharing of the 2022-planned budget in January.

o   Council offers thanks to all those who have submitted intentions for 2022 and to all who have worked so diligently to bring this campaign to life. Amen!

  • An update on the St. Paul Area Synod 3-Year Capital Campaign, Planting Hope. Leaders have been identified to chair Faith’s involvement. We thank them for stepping up in this service. More information will be coming in 2022.
  • An update on Faith’s work in becoming a Circle of Welcome congregation. Thanks be to those who have stepped up for training and participation.
